    i've got a playstation style controller thats usb. its pretty sweet, has a dpad. the reason i have it though is i riped it apart and am using the circuitry on it as an interface. im putting buttons on my console that controls volume, next track, pause, etc. the custom software im writing uses directx directinput to poll button presses on the usb gamepad, it is a very simple and well-working solution. i love usb now
